Seriously huge!!!

I got something wicked out of a box yesterday - the DF Leviathan Crusader, 15mm style. First I was a bit taken aback with how many components there was in the box, but the "how to build" works really well. Now I just can't get over how cool I think it is, that some of the parts are actually held together by metal screws and that so many parts are actually moving.
Managed only to get the one leg done yesterday, but I got you a scaleshot to show how huge this thing is going to be. Really looking forward to get some more work done on this. I think I'll just do this pretty much out of the box, to get acquainted with the model, and then convert the arse out of the next one.

PDC Gaming's tracked weapon platform Review

Some time ago I participated in a Kickstarter from PDC Gaming trying to get some stuff going. I received my plastics just the other day, a combined order of weapon platforms and heavy weapons. As I have been wanting some artillery for my AdMech for quite some time I wanted to put these together ASAP and see if I got what I wanted.
The weapon platform can be fitted with a laser type of weapon, but the accessory sprue will let you add different weapons - cannons, gatling cannon and rocket launcher, as well as let you make a closed compartment platform.






Assembly is rather straight forward with just a few mould-lines. Unfortunately the tracks have some rather annoying mould-lines which takes quite some time to get rid off. The quality of the plastic is excellent without bends or any other problems.
You can make quite a lot of different weapon types from the bits, and the ones I needed the most was the laser and multi barrelled cannon. You also have the option of adding the "top" to the fuselage, and place the weapons on top of that. Personally I like the platform without the top the best. 







All in all I think these are a great find, and hope to get some time to paint them soon, as one always need artillery when playing those pesky CSM. Now on to some priests to tend to them......................
